Memory loss?
Ok so I have a 91 Camaro RS. I have replaced my already aftermarket head unit with a new one, because when you turn off the car all the memory is lost. All my preset stations and clock are lost. So now that I narrowed it down to faulty wiring in the car.....what wouls cause the radio to loose its memory? Thanks in advance
|
RE: Memory loss?
its very simple, on an aftermarket radio there is an accessory wire (red) which actually runs the radio. And a constant power (yellow) which is "constantly" powered, this is the wire that saves your memory. i can already tell u that the yellow constant was tied into the accessory.[:'(]
